As a highly specialized Cognitive Behavioral Therapist, I offer tailor-made and structured treatments for all forms of mood and anxiety disorders. If your symptoms include medical issues or chronic pain conditions, I can particularly be helpful as I am a trained medical psychologist and my practice is set up to help individuals who are coping with ongoing health conditions that have affected their quality of life. I use the most up-to-date clinical assessment tools to obtain specifics on ways a person's life has been affected by their illness or mood problems. We will then set out a short-term but intensive treatment program that will address the specifics of your needs. You can expect in-between-sessions therapy homework which leads to the improvement and the change you are looking for. Most patients report an incredible reduction in their pain or the status of their mood problems, and most patients find that they have gained significant improvement over the way they cope with their disease. Bio
Dr. G. Katie Dashtban, Psy.D. is a California Licensed Medical Psychologist. Her residency in Psychosocial Medicine at UCSF and her post doctoral fellowship in Chronic Pain at Kaiser Permanente San Francisco, as well as her doctoral degree from Alliant International University, California School of Professional Psychology have set the academic and clinical structure of her work. In addition, she has been engaged in numerous grand rounds, public forums, and graduate training positions. She remains abreast with the highest quality of care through continuing education and weekly attendance to clinical seminars at Stanford University.
